| #include "AutoTune_c.h" |
| #include <faiss/AutoTune.h> |
| #include <cstring> |
| #include "macros_impl.h" |
| |
| using faiss::Index; |
| using faiss::ParameterRange; |
| using faiss::ParameterSpace; |
| |
| const char* faiss_ParameterRange_name(const FaissParameterRange* range) { |
| return reinterpret_cast<const ParameterRange*>(range)->name.c_str(); |
| } |
| |
| void faiss_ParameterRange_values( |
| FaissParameterRange* range, |
| double** p_values, |
| size_t* p_size) { |
| auto& values = reinterpret_cast<ParameterRange*>(range)->values; |
| *p_values = values.data(); |
| *p_size = values.size(); |
| } |
| |
| int faiss_ParameterSpace_new(FaissParameterSpace** space) { |
| try { |
| auto new_space = new ParameterSpace(); |
| *space = reinterpret_cast<FaissParameterSpace*>(new_space); |
| } |
| CATCH_AND_HANDLE |
| } |
| |
| DEFINE_DESTRUCTOR(ParameterSpace) |
| |
| size_t faiss_ParameterSpace_n_combinations(const FaissParameterSpace* space) { |
| return reinterpret_cast<const ParameterSpace*>(space)->n_combinations(); |
| } |
| |
| int faiss_ParameterSpace_combination_name( |
| const FaissParameterSpace* space, |
| size_t cno, |
| char* char_buffer, |
| size_t size) { |
| try { |
| auto rep = reinterpret_cast<const ParameterSpace*>(space) |
| ->combination_name(cno); |
| strncpy(char_buffer, rep.c_str(), size); |
| } |
| CATCH_AND_HANDLE |
| } |
| |
| int faiss_ParameterSpace_set_index_parameters( |
| const FaissParameterSpace* space, |
| FaissIndex* cindex, |
| const char* param_string) { |
| try { |
| auto index = reinterpret_cast<Index*>(cindex); |
| reinterpret_cast<const ParameterSpace*>(space)->set_index_parameters( |
| index, param_string); |
| } |
| CATCH_AND_HANDLE |
| } |
| |
| /// set a combination of parameters on an index |
| int faiss_ParameterSpace_set_index_parameters_cno( |
| const FaissParameterSpace* space, |
| FaissIndex* cindex, |
| size_t cno) { |
| try { |
| auto index = reinterpret_cast<Index*>(cindex); |
| reinterpret_cast<const ParameterSpace*>(space)->set_index_parameters( |
| index, cno); |
| } |
| CATCH_AND_HANDLE |
| } |
| |
| int faiss_ParameterSpace_set_index_parameter( |
| const FaissParameterSpace* space, |
| FaissIndex* cindex, |
| const char* name, |
| double value) { |
| try { |
| auto index = reinterpret_cast<Index*>(cindex); |
| reinterpret_cast<const ParameterSpace*>(space)->set_index_parameter( |
| index, name, value); |
| } |
| CATCH_AND_HANDLE |
| } |
| |
| void faiss_ParameterSpace_display(const FaissParameterSpace* space) { |
| reinterpret_cast<const ParameterSpace*>(space)->display(); |
| } |
| |
| int faiss_ParameterSpace_add_range( |
| FaissParameterSpace* space, |
| const char* name, |
| FaissParameterRange** p_range) { |
| try { |
| ParameterRange& range = |
| reinterpret_cast<ParameterSpace*>(space)->add_range(name); |
| if (p_range) { |
| *p_range = reinterpret_cast<FaissParameterRange*>(&range); |
| } |
| } |
| CATCH_AND_HANDLE |
| } |
